Transcriptomics analysis offers a great potential in unraveling mechanisms underlie toxicological effects of environmental contaminants. Yellowtail kingfish (Seriola lalandi) is a fast-growing and temperate marine fish species widely distributing in the ocean all over the word. The farming practice showed that yellowtail kingfish juveniles were susceptible to infection with parasites such as blood fluke and sea lice, which caused massive death. Copper sulfate has been used as a therapeutic to reduce infections caused by parasites in fish culture, however, the use of copper sulfate in aquaculture to control ectoparasites has not been adequately addressed. Transcriptome sequencing analysis is mainly used to study the signal pathways involved in the tissues of yellowtail kingfish under copper exposure at the molecular level
